Dee's comments about the need to get lite bite products into additional retail outlets suggests the company wants to use a(n) _______.

1) Advertising campaign
2) Sales promotion
3) Public relations campaign
4) Personal selling

Final answer:

Dee's comment about expanding distribution indicates an interest in using Personal selling strategies, which centers on direct interaction between sales representatives and potential retail outlets to increase product placement.

Step-by-step explanation:

Dee's comments about the need to get lite bite products into additional retail outlets suggests the company wants to use a Personal selling strategy. Personal selling involves direct interaction between a sales representative and a prospective buyer, with the intent of making a sale and forming a relationship. An advertising campaign would be used to broadly promote the brand and its products to a larger audience.

This approach often includes various media channels such as TV, print, and online platforms. In contrast, a sales promotion would refer to short-term incentives or activities aimed at increasing sales or customer engagement temporarily, which is not indicated in Dee's objectives. A public relations campaign would be focused on managing the public perception of the brand but not necessarily about increasing distribution channels.
